Chateau Suduiraut Le Blanc Sec de Suduiraut 2018

Colour

Shiny, light yellow with hints of green.

Bouquet

The nose is expressive and well-developed. It opens with floral, white fruits and lemon notes. After airing, delicate notes of red fruits appear.

Flavour

Semillon main grape variety in the blend gives a rounded and powerfull palate with a creamy texture.

Features

Name Chateau Suduiraut Le Blanc Sec de Suduiraut 2018
Type White still
Classification AOC Bordeaux Blanc
Year 2018
Size 0,75 l Standard
Alcohol content 14.00% by volume
Grape varieties 52% Semillon, 48% Sauvignon
Country France
Region Bordeaux
Origin Preignac (France)
Harvest 4th to 16th September.
Ageing 75% in vats, 25% in barrels (23% in new barrels), for 6 months.
